
Xscape Photonics develops photonic chips and scalable photonic solutions that deliver high-bandwidth, energy-efficient interconnects for AI, ML, and simulation hardware. The company implements photonics technology to replace or augment electrical links, enabling high-speed connections in high-performance computing systems and data centers. Its products target data center interconnect and HPC system architectures to improve bandwidth density and reduce power per bit. Xscape positions its solutions as cost-effective and scalable alternatives for customers deploying next-generation AI and simulation workloads.

Founded: 2022
Tech focus: Silicon photonics for AI/datacenter and HPC optical interconnects
Flagship platform: ChromX (multi-wavelength/on-chip lasers) and EagleX Laser Evaluation Kit
Headquarters: Fort Lee, NJ; Santa Clara, CA
Notable investors: IAG Capital Partners, NVIDIA, Cisco, Altair

About the Role
We are seeking a Laser and Semiconductor Optical Amplifier (SOA) Product Engineer to drive new photonic components from feasibility to high-volume production. In this role, you will own the productization of lasers and SOAs manufactured at external vendors, ensuring they meet performance, reliability, and maturity requirements for deployment in advanced photonic modules and systems.
You will work cross-functionally with R&D, reliability, and module engineering teams, while also managing technical engagement with suppliers to ensure robust manufacturability, quality, and scalability. This is a highly impactful role that directly influences product readiness, supplier capability, and overall time-to-market.
